Wall Installation Position the wall mount adapter on the base. Connect the telephone line cord. Connect the power cord. Mount the base on the wall. Follow Steps 3 and 4 in Table/Desk Installation. Align holes on base with mounting studs on wall jack.
TELEPHONE OPERATION Handset Volume Adjust volume of what you hear through the handset. Make or Answer a Call Lift handset from base — OR — Press P and wait for light to go on steadily. End a Call Press P again to hang up.

Charging the Handset Battery Pack This battery should remain charged up to six days with the ringer turned on and up to 12 days with the ringer off. A fully charged battery provides an average talk time of about six hours. The battery pack needs charging when: •...
